Microsoft on Tuesday launched software program updates to repair at the least 70 vulnerabilities in Home windows and associated merchandise, together with 5 zero-day flaws which might be already seeing lively exploitation. Including to the sense of urgency with this month’s patch batch from Redmond are fixes for 2 different weaknesses that now have public proof-of-concept exploits accessible.

Microsoft and several other safety companies have disclosed that attackers are exploiting a pair of bugs within the Home windows Frequent Log File System (CLFS) driver that enable attackers to raise their privileges on a susceptible machine. The Home windows CLFS is a essential Home windows element chargeable for logging providers, and is broadly utilized by Home windows system providers and third-party functions for logging. Tracked as CVE-2025-32701 & CVE-2025-32706, these flaws are current in all supported variations of Home windows 10 and 11, in addition to their server variations.

Kev Breen, senior director of risk analysis at Immersive Labs, stated privilege escalation bugs assume an attacker already has preliminary entry to a compromised host, usually via a phishing assault or by utilizing stolen credentials. But when that entry already exists, Breen stated, attackers can achieve entry to the way more highly effective Home windows SYSTEM account, which may disable safety tooling and even achieve area administration degree permissions utilizing credential harvesting instruments.

“The patch notes don’t present technical particulars on how that is being exploited, and no Indicators of Compromise (IOCs) are shared, which means the one mitigation safety groups have is to use these patches instantly,” he stated. “The common time from public disclosure to exploitation at scale is lower than 5 days, with risk actors, ransomware teams, and associates fast to leverage these vulnerabilities.”

Two different zero-days patched by Microsoft right now additionally had been elevation of privilege flaws: CVE-2025-32709, which considerations afd.sys, the Home windows Ancillary Perform Driver that permits Home windows functions to connect with the Web; and CVE-2025-30400, a weak spot within the Desktop Window Supervisor (DWM) library for Home windows. As Adam Barnett at Rapid7 notes, tomorrow marks the one-year anniversary of CVE-2024-30051, a earlier zero-day elevation of privilege vulnerability on this identical DWM element.

The fifth zero-day patched right now is CVE-2025-30397, a flaw within the Microsoft Scripting Engine, a key element utilized by Web Explorer and Web Explorer mode in Microsoft Edge.

Chris Goettl at Ivanti factors out that the Home windows 11 and Server 2025 updates embody some new AI options that carry loads of baggage and weigh in at round 4 gigabytes. Mentioned baggage contains new synthetic intelligence (AI) capabilities, together with the controversial Recall function, which consistently takes screenshots of what customers are doing on Home windows CoPilot-enabled computer systems.

Microsoft went again to the drafting board on Recall after a fountain of destructive suggestions from safety consultants, who warned it might current a sexy goal and a possible gold mine for attackers. Microsoft seems to have made some efforts to forestall Recall from scooping up delicate monetary data, however privateness and safety considerations nonetheless linger. Former Microsoftie Kevin Beaumont has teardown on Microsoft’s updates to Recall.

In any case, windowslatest.com experiences that Home windows 11 model 24H2 exhibits up prepared for downloads, even should you don’t need it.

“It should now present up for ‘obtain and set up’ robotically should you go to Settings > Home windows Replace and click on Test for updates, however solely when your machine doesn’t have a compatibility maintain,” the publication reported. “Even should you don’t verify for updates, Home windows 11 24H2 will robotically obtain sooner or later.”

Apple customers seemingly have their very own patching to do. On Might 12 Apple launched safety updates to repair at the least 30 vulnerabilities in iOS and iPadOS (the up to date model is eighteen.5). TechCrunch writes that iOS 18.5 additionally expands emergency satellite tv for pc capabilities to iPhone 13 homeowners for the primary time (beforehand it was solely accessible on iPhone 14 or later).

Apple additionally launched updates for macOS Sequoia, macOS Sonoma, macOS Ventura, WatchOS, tvOS and visionOS. Apple stated there isn’t any indication of lively exploitation for any of the vulnerabilities mounted this month.
